  • @TheRuffyd
    @TheRuffyd Před měsícem

    After several hours of gameplay, I have to say that I'm a little disappointed. There are a lot of missions and options missing from Endless Ocean, a lot has been left out. I think that's a shame, the story is also progressing very slowly for me. You now have a huge sea and no longer have several areas like fresh or salt water, in this game everything is somehow in one sea. The fact that you have photo assignments or collecting orders to earn money is also missing here. I haven't spent any of the money on this game yet, I just don't need it because you can only choose different colors for your gear (not even different styles). The colors are all too bright for me. Exploring is fun, but even if you see a special fish now, it no longer stands out as much. I still remember in Endless Ocean 2, for example, how the giant shark was presented... here in this game it just swims around randomly. Interesting locations such as the Crystal Cave are also missing here. There is a big ruin or the same sunken ships and that's it. The side missions are always the same (swim to the orange area and find a specific fish there). No own reef or the possibility of equipping an aquarium like in the second part. I have now fully explored 5 free maps and can now continue with the story. Hopefully it will be a little more versatile💪🏻 but it's very good for chilling and switching off.
